Co-Branding Opportunities with Salad Lines

Market Overview

The salad industry has experienced steady growth in recent years, driven by increasing consumer interest in healthy and convenient food options. According to market research firm Statista, the global salad market was valued at $10.3 billion in 2020 and is projected to reach $15.3 billion by 2025. This presents a lucrative opportunity for walnut oil producers to partner with salad brands to offer unique and flavorful dressings.

Benefits of Co-Branding with Salad Lines

Co-branding with salad lines can help walnut oil companies tap into a new customer base and differentiate their products in a crowded market. By partnering with established salad brands, walnut oil producers can leverage their brand equity and reach a wider audience. Additionally, co-branded products can command a premium price, boosting profitability for both parties involved.

Key Players in the Salad Industry

Some of the key players in the salad industry include Fresh Express, Taylor Farms, Dole, and Ready Pac Foods. These companies have a strong presence in the market and could be potential partners for walnut oil producers looking to co-brand their products with salad lines.

Co-Branding Opportunities with Bakery Lines

Market Overview

The bakery industry is a thriving sector, driven by consumer demand for fresh and innovative baked goods. According to Grand View Research, the global bakery market was valued at $369.2 billion in 2020 and is expected to grow at a CAGR of 2.4% from 2021 to 2028. This presents a significant opportunity for walnut oil producers to collaborate with bakery brands to create unique and flavorful products.

Benefits of Co-Branding with Bakery Lines

Co-branding with bakery lines can help walnut oil companies expand their product offerings and capitalize on the growing demand for premium baked goods. By partnering with established bakery brands, walnut oil producers can enhance their brand image and attract health-conscious consumers looking for high-quality ingredients in their baked goods. Co-branded bakery products can also command a premium price, leading to increased revenue for both parties.

Key Players in the Bakery Industry

Some of the key players in the bakery industry include Grupo Bimbo, Yamazaki Baking, Flowers Foods, and Weston Foods. These companies have a strong presence in the market and could be potential partners for walnut oil producers looking to co-brand their products with bakery lines.
